Family-owned steakhouse serving the Waterloo Region since 1956.
The Charcoal Steak House was founded in 1956 by Delmer (Del) and Ortha Wideman as the Charcoal Pit, a 42-seat eatery. Renamed Charcoal Steak House in 1958, it moved to a 250-seat venue in 1962 and to its current location at 2980 King Street East in 1976. Now operated by the next generation — Tim and Tom Wideman — as the Charcoal Group of Restaurants. Del Wideman retired in 1991 and passed away in 2022 at age 93. A Kitchener institution for over 65 years.
